Abstract
The utility model discloses a teaching display device, which comprises a base, a lifting part and a display part, wherein the lifting part is arranged on the base; the base is provided with a bearing, and the bearing is rotationally provided with a supporting shell; the lifting part comprises an outer rod and an inner rod which is arranged in the outer rod in a sliding way, an electric telescopic rod is arranged in the outer rod, the electric telescopic rod is connected with the inner rod, and a supporting seat is arranged at the top end of the inner rod; the display part comprises a support plate, a display plate and an auxiliary display plate, wherein first guide posts are arranged at two ends of the support plate, a second guide post is arranged in the middle of the support plate, the display plate is arranged on the first guide post in a sliding mode, guide blocks which are connected with the display plate in a clamping mode are arranged on the second guide post, a limiting plate is arranged on the front side of the support plate, connecting rods are rotatably arranged on two sides of the guide blocks, sliding rods which are in sliding fit with the limiting plate are arranged at the other ends of the connecting rods, handles are connected to the sliding rods in a threaded mode, sliding rails are arranged at the tops of the rear sides of the display plate, the auxiliary display plate is symmetrically arranged and in sliding connection with the sliding rails, and blackboard erasers which are matched with the auxiliary display plate are arranged on two sides of the display plate; the bottom of the base is provided with a battery and a controller.

Technical Field
The utility model relates to the technical field of teaching auxiliary devices, in particular to a teaching display device.
Background
In various teaching applications, it is generally necessary to use a display board, wherein a blackboard is one of the display boards. The teacher writes on the blackboard, so that students can learn and learn words more conveniently.
However, most of the conventional blackboard is not easy to move, needs to be manually moved during outdoor teaching, wastes time and labor, is very inconvenient to use, is fixed in height in general, cannot be adjusted in height by teachers with different heights, and cannot effectively utilize a part of the using area of the blackboard.
In the teaching process, a teacher cannot be guaranteed to stand in front of the blackboard all the time, when the height of the blackboard needs to be adjusted in the teaching process so that a student at the back can watch the blackboard, the teacher needs to walk to the blackboard to adjust the height, or the student at the back stands to watch the height, and the normal teaching process is affected;
in addition, in daily teaching, some paper materials are often used for displaying, at the moment, four corners of the materials are required to be fixed on a blackboard by using magnetic attraction, two people are required to operate a larger material tool, the laying and the taking down are very troublesome, and the set height is low, so that students at the rear part of a classroom are not easy to view;
therefore, a teaching display device is provided to solve the existing defects.

1-12, a teaching display device comprises a base 1, a lifting part and a display part;
the universal wheels 30 with the braking function are arranged at four corners of the bottom side of the base 1, so that the display device can be moved conveniently, and meanwhile, students can clearly display contents to the rear.
The middle part of the upper side of the base 1 is provided with a bearing 2, the bearing 2 is rotatably sleeved with a support shell 3, and a central shaft 4 matched with the bearing 2 is coaxially arranged in the support shell 3;
further, an annular groove 28 is formed on the upper side of the base 1, and the annular groove 28 is matched with the bottom of the support shell 3.
In practical use, the supporting shell 3 and the base 1 form a rotating structure through the bearing 2, so that the supporting shell 3 can rotate within a range of 0-360 degrees, and further the rotation of the display part can be realized.
Meanwhile, when the central shaft 4 is matched with the bearing 2, the stability of the rotating structure of the bearing can be further ensured through the matching of the lower end of the support shell 3 and the annular groove 28.
The lifting part comprises an outer rod 5 and an inner rod 6 which is arranged in the outer rod 5 in a sliding manner, the outer rod 5 is vertically arranged on the support shell 3, an electric telescopic rod 7 is arranged at the inner bottom of the outer rod 5, and the output end of the electric telescopic rod 7 is connected with the inner rod 6;
specifically, through the flexible action of electric telescopic handle 7, can realize the operation to interior pole 6 lift to satisfy the regulation to the not co-altitude of show portion, also conveniently write in the show portion lower part simultaneously.
The top of the inner rod 6 is provided with a supporting seat 8, the supporting seat 8 is fixedly connected with the display part, stability of the display part is guaranteed, and meanwhile, in actual implementation, two sides of the upper part of the inner rod 6 are symmetrically provided with connecting rods connected with the bottom of the display part, so that the stability of connection of the display part and the lifting part is further guaranteed.
The display part is arranged on the supporting seat 8 and comprises a supporting plate 9, a display plate 10 and an auxiliary display plate 11, wherein first guide posts 12 are symmetrically arranged at two ends of the supporting plate 9, second guide posts 13 are arranged in the middle of the supporting plate 9, the guide posts are perpendicular to the supporting plate 9, and adjacent guide posts are arranged in parallel; the show board 10 slides and sets up on first guide post 12, specifically, be detachable connection between first guide post 12 and the show board 10, in this embodiment, be equipped with the sliding block through bolted connection on the show board 10, sliding block and first guide post 3 sliding connection can be in the long-time use of show board 10, perhaps take place when damaging when needing to change, avoid appearing the condition of whole change, can only change to show board 10, improve other parts's availability ratio, reduce the replacement cost.
The second guide post 13 is provided with a guide block 14 which is clamped with the display board 10, so that the second guide post 13 and the display board 10 can be detached.
In actual use, the display board 10 can move along the first guide post 12 in the vertical direction, so as to adjust the height of the display board 10, thereby realizing adjustment of different heights, meeting the use requirements of different users, and simultaneously being convenient for the use of the bottom of the display board 10 and avoiding the phenomenon of bending over for a long time through the height adjustable display board 10.
A limiting plate 15 is arranged on the front side of the supporting plate 9, connecting rods 16 are rotatably arranged on two sides of the guide block 14, a sliding rod 17 penetrating through the limiting plate 15 and in sliding fit with the limiting plate 15 is arranged on the other end of each connecting rod 16, a handle 18 is connected on the sliding rod 17 in a threaded manner,
in actual operation, the handle 18 is held by two hands to move inwards, so that the guide block 14 is driven to move upwards along the second guide post 13, and further, the position of the display board 10 is adjusted upwards, and when the handle 18 moves outwards, the position of the display board 10 can be adjusted downwards.
Further, the two sides of the upper part of the inner rod 6 are provided with placing boxes 29 connected with the supporting plate 9, and the temporary articles can be placed through the placement of the placing boxes 29.
The top of the rear side of the display board 10 is provided with a sliding rail 19, in particular, the sliding rail 19 is detachably connected with the display board 10, the sliding rail 19 is arranged along the length direction of the display board 10, the auxiliary display boards 11 are symmetrically arranged and are in sliding connection with the sliding rail 19, and two sides of the display board 10 are provided with blackboard eraser 20 matched with the auxiliary display boards 11;
when the display board is specifically used, the auxiliary display board 11 can be pulled out from two sides of the display board 10 to increase writing or display area, and through the blackboard eraser 20 positioned on two sides of the display board 10, the auxiliary display board 11 can be cleaned, the pulled auxiliary display board 11 is ensured to be cleaned, writing is facilitated, and meanwhile the folded auxiliary display board 11 is ensured to be cleaned again, and the auxiliary display board 11 in a folded state is ensured to be cleaned.
The bottom of the base 1 is provided with a battery 21 and a controller 22, and the battery 21 and the electric telescopic rod 7 are electrically connected with the controller 22.
Optionally, a remote control is further included, and the remote control is used for controlling the action of the electric telescopic rod 7 through the controller 22.
In practical use, the remote controller is electrically connected with the controller 22, and can also be connected through the internet or bluetooth, the remote controller controls the electric telescopic rod 7 through the controller 22, and the battery 21 is used for providing electric energy.
The upper portion of the front side of the display board 10 is provided with a clamping portion 23, the clamping portion 23 comprises an L-shaped locating rack 24, a locating plate 25 and a handle 26, the L-shaped locating rack 24 is arranged along the length direction of the display board 10, the handle 26 penetrates through the L-shaped locating rack 24 to extend to the inner side of the L-shaped locating rack 24 and movably match with the L-shaped locating rack 24, the locating plate 25 is located the inner side of the L-shaped locating rack 24 and is connected with the handle 26, a spring 27 is sleeved on the handle 26, and two ends of the spring 27 are respectively abutted to the locating plate 25 and the L-shaped locating rack 24.
When the paper information is required to be displayed, a certain distance is generated between the positioning plate 25 and the display plate 10 by pulling the handle 26, then the top of the paper information is placed between the positioning plate 25 and the display plate 10, and then the handle 25 is loosened, and the positioning plate 25 moves towards the display plate 10 under the action of the spring 27 by the handle 25, so that the paper information is clamped.
